Osteria Mozza (Italian restaurant)
6602 Melrose Ave
4.4

Osteria Mozza is most popular around 7 PM on Saturdays. Visitors usually stay 1.5-2.5 hours here. It's most quiet on Tuesdays.

“Osteria Mozza is a casual restaurant where people dress to impress…” Presided over by Nancy Silverton, Osteria Mozza goes from strength to strength. From exquisite handmade pastas to grilled beef tagliata to rosemary olive oil cakes. Osteria Mozza’s is a menu Angelenos can recite by heart: the greatest hits.

Papilles (Restaurant)
6221 Franklin Ave
4.6

Papilles is most popular around 7 PM on Saturdays. It's most quiet on Thursdays.

French Bistro turned burger shop and grocery store during Shelter at Home. We've taken our meticulous approach to French cooking and applied it to the American Classics. Featuring 1/4 pound grass fed burgers and Mary's free range fried chicken sandwiches served on Martin's potato buns. Beer, wine, and groceries also available. Open 7 days a week.

Yamashiro Hollywood (Asian restaurant)
1999 N Sycamore Ave
4.3

Yamashiro Hollywood is most popular around 9 PM on Saturdays. Visitors usually stay 1,5-2,5 hours here. It's most quiet on Mondays.

Yamashiro Hollywood sits atop The Hollywood Hills with break-taking panoramic views of Los Angeles, from Griffith Observatory to the Pacific Ocean, and everything in between. The dining experience boasts Asian-inspired dishes supported by our modern cocktail program, featuring artisanal sakes and hand-crafted cocktails.

SUGARFISH by sushi nozawa (Sushi restaurant)
6115 Sunset Blvd # 170
4.6

SUGARFISH by sushi nozawa is most popular around 6 PM on Saturdays. Visitors usually stay 30 min to 1,5 hr here. It's most quiet on Mondays.

SUGARFISH, a food-centric full-service restaurant, features a unique omakase-style service based on Nozawa’s 50 plus years of experience in Japan and the US. The menu features only tradition-based sushi of the highest quality, offered in four "Trust Me®" options, as well as an array of a la carte sashimi, sushi, and hand rolls made with carefully sourced fish, warm and loosely-packed rice, and crisp nori. SUGARFISH has locations in Los Angeles and New York City.
